Using Formal Conformance Testing to Generate Scenarios for Autonomous Vehicles

Abstract: Simulation, a common practice to evaluate autonomous vehicles, requires to specify realistic scenarios, in particular critical ones, occurring rarely and potentially dangerous to reproduce on the road. Such scenarios may be either generated randomly, or specified manually. Randomly generating scenarios is easy, but their relevance might be difficult to assess.
